Two separate pieces that work great together!
To be clear, this comes as two separate parts: the UV light and a tablet stand to hold it. No instructions but it’s relatively easy to put together. I did end up putting gorilla tape on the clamp of the stand to keep the light extra secure. The clamp alone didn’t feel quite tight enough.All that said, this is great for making cyanotypes! I’m so excited to have this and be able to make cyanotypes without depending on the sun.The light does get hot but I honestly wouldn’t have noticed if I hadn’t read another review that mentioned this. For my purposes, once I had the height set I didn’t need to adjust it again. I do wish the cord was just a bit longer, it’s quite short.

Just okay.
So first off, this lamp gets HOT. Like, concerningly hot, where I'm afraid to use it if I'm not in the same room with it. I also didn't realize the lamp is just a lamp that clips into a generic iPad stand. It's hard to get them to solidly connect because the lamp is thicker than the clamp that's supposed to hold it. Once it's on, it's too hot to reattach bare handed, so you either have to wear gloves or stop your exposure and let it cool down before you can reattach it. I wouldn't buy it again, but it works for now.
